## v4.2.0 — Undo/Redo overhaul in Sketchloom

The diagram editor now supports a 200-step undo history that persists across autosaves. Redo is invalidated only when a new edit branches the history, not on selection changes — a frequent support complaint. Grouped shape moves now undo as a single step. Known limitation: undo does not cross document tabs. If customers report history loss after a crash recovery, collect the session log and escalate to the engineer named below.

approver of hahog-hahap = Ulaath Praael

**Ticket ENG-WEEKLY: LumenTrail deep links broken on staging**

Deep links into the LumenTrail mobile app 404 on staging because the routing service env file was copied from the demo cluster. Universal-link verification fails, so all traffic falls back to the web view. Fix: regenerate the staging routing config and re-sign. After the base URL entry, add this line directly beneath it.

sealed setting: ARCHIVE_KEY3=c1f

Hey — handing off the blue-green setup for the Tallow billing worker before my leave. Green pool drains over ten minutes; blue holds the ledger lock until drain completes, so double-charges can't slip through. For your review: cutover events are logged to the Marrowgate audit stream, immutable for 90 days. If the audit stream's encryption needs re-keying mid-review, you'll want the passphrase noted below.

strongbox words: holax-rusax-jorath-aldeth